Abel Mabaso is a 34-year-old football player who plays as a midfielder for University of Pretoria, born on May 15, 1991, who is both-footed. Abel Mabaso's career has also included time at Richards Bay, Orlando Pirates, Chippa United, Mamelodi Sundowns FC, Cape Town Spurs, Durban City, and Cape Town City FC.

Throughout their career, Abel Mabaso has won 3 titles: Black Label Cup (2019) and South Africa 8 Cup (2020/2021) with Orlando Pirates and South Africa 8 Cup (2015/2016) with Cape Town Spurs.
